It seems the frequency of memorable TV moments have been on the decline in the internet age. I'll never forget as a young kid when my Dad made me stay up to watch Johnny Carson's final episode of the Tonight Show. I can still see us together in the room, watching Carson emerge through that technicolor-rainbow velvet curtain for the last time to such an incredible outpouring of love, admiration and gratitude.

Here's hoping tonight turns out to be another one of those lovely moments in TV history as Conan O'Brien takes over the Tonight Show helm.
